In an inspiring gesture of encouragement, Rajnandgaon Mayor Madhusudan Yadav personally visited the homes of two outstanding girl students from Shankarpur Ward who secured top positions in the Class 12 board exams, to congratulate them and wish them success in their future endeavors.
During his routine public outreach visit in the Shankarpur area, Mayor Yadav took time to meet Kumari Neelam Devangan, daughter of Prembai Devangan, who secured fifth rank in the Class 12 Arts stream from Government Higher Secondary School, Rengakathera (Bakhat). He also felicitated Kumari Renuka Devangan, daughter of Shri Netaram Devangan, who secured the ninth rank in the district in the Class 12 Mathematics stream from Gayatri Vidya Mandir, Kanchanbagh.

The Mayor, accompanied by a team of local representatives, personally congratulated the students at their residences in Shankarpur. He offered his blessings, words of motivation, and encouraged the girls to continue pursuing excellence with dedication. Mayor Yadav highlighted the importance of education and applauded their determination and hard work that brought pride to their families and the entire city.
The visit was also attended by prominent local leaders and party members, including Ward Councillor Mrs. Apoorva Sameer Srivastava, former councillor Devesh Devangan, BJP State Media Cell official Sameer Srivastava, party leaders Chandrabhan Jangel, Devesh Sinha, Hakim Khan, and Ankit Gadhewal. Their presence reflected the broader political and community support for education and youth achievement in the region.
In a statement following the visit, Mayor Yadav extended heartfelt congratulations to all successful students from the Rajnandgaon district who passed the Chhattisgarh Board Class 10 and 12 exams, wishing them a bright and prosperous future. He emphasized that the city’s youth are its true assets, and their success reflects the region’s educational progress.
Following the felicitation, the Mayor continued his ward tour with Councillor Apoorva Srivastava. They interacted with local residents, listened to their civic concerns, and took immediate action to address public grievances. Mayor Yadav directed the technical team to conduct on-site inspections and surveys of identified areas requiring development or maintenance, reaffirming his commitment to responsive and accountable governance.
